lib: Better use the module type system in platform parsing
I need some module system types here so I can next fix meta-checks for derivations. I'd like to use a "proper" record type here, but submodule types seem overkill so holding off with ad-hoc stuff for now. In practice, all I need for the next step are the `.check` functions so this is good, especially as the submodule check function is shallow, saving full inductive type-checking for a later step.
